JAW CRUSHER • Primary crushers in a mine or ore processing plant. • A jaw crusher reduces large size rocks or ore by placing the rock into compression. • movable jaw exerts force on the rock • The rock remains in the jaws until it is small enough to pass through the gap at the bottom of the jaws. • Processing capacity: 1-2200t/h • Applied material: limestone, fly ash, coal
Efficiency of a multiple stage crushing plant can be maximized by operating a primary crusher at a setting which produces a satisfactory feed size for the secondary crusher and operating the secondary crusher (or the last stage crusher) in a closed circuit. Crushing Plant Design and Layout Considerations. Crushing Plant Design and Layout Considerations Ken Boyd, Manager, Material Handling, AMEC Mining Metals , Vancouver, BC ABSTRACT In mining operations, the layout of crushing plants and ancillary equipment and structures is a crucial factor in meeting production requirements while keeping capital and operational costs to a minimum.

Safe design applies to every phase in the plant lifecycle, from design to disposal. This means thinking about potential hazards and design solutions as the plant is manufactured, transported, installed, commissioned, used, maintained, repaired, de-commissioned, dismantled, disposed of or recycled.
